Job Description

We are seeking a seasoned Fashion Buyer with a sharp eye for style and a deep understanding of the luxury market. Based in New York, you will be responsible for sourcing and selectinng high-end apparel and accessories that resonate with our clientele’s tastes and seasonal needs.

This role blends fashion forecasting, vendor relations, and strategic buying to ensure our collections remain fresh, relevant, and impeccably curated.

 
  • Source and select luxury clothing and accessories from global designers and fashion houses
  • Attend international fashion weeks, trade shows, and showroom appointments to scout trends and new collections
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with vendors, negotiate favorable terms and exclusives analyze sales data, customer preferences, and market trends to inform buying decisions
  • Collaborate with visual merchandising and marketing teams to highlight key pieces and seasonal stories monitor inventory levels, sell-through rates, and reorder strategies to optimize stock
  • Ensure all merchandise aligns with brand identity and meets the expectations of high-net-worth clientele
Retail Management
Lead and inspire a team of stylists and sales associates to exceed performance goals Maintain visual merchandising standards that reflect luxury and sophistication Oversee daily operations including inventory control, scheduling, and client relations Cultivate a culture of excellence, discretion, and personalized service
Analyze sales data to drive strategic decisions and optimize store performance

Buying & Merchandising
Select and purchase seasonal collections aligned with brand identity and customer preferences
Attend fashion weeks, trade shows, and showroom appointments to scout emerging designers and trends Negotiate terms with vendors and manage purchase orders, deliveries, and returns
Collaborate with marketing and e-commerce teams to highlight key pieces and exclusives Monitor sell-through rates and adjust buying strategies accordingly

 
Qualifications
5-7+ years of experience in luxury retail, with at least 2 years in a buying or merchandising role.
Deep understanding of luxury fashion brands, trends, and clientele expectations
Hospitality experience welcomed
Proven leadership skills with a track record of team development and sales growth Strong analytical and negotiation abilities
Excellent communication, organization, and multitasking skills Proficiency in retail management systems and Microsoft Office Suite
